In Loving Memory of Betty Louise Diele

Betty Louise Diele, an exceptional woman, with an exceptional career,  passed away at the age of 94 on September 21st at the Trinidad Inn Nursing Home where she has resided since June 2019.  Betty was born May 21st, 1926 in Morley, Colorado to Antonio (Tony) Diele and Rosina (Rose) DeLuca Diele.

She attended school in Morley through the 8th grade and then Trinidad High School, graduating with the class of 1944.  Betty moved to California to work in a defense plant until the Japanese surrendered in WWII, she returned to Trinidad to attend Beauty College.

During her life, she worked at many different jobs until 1950 when her parents moved to Trinidad.  Her mother operated the La Mesa Café for several years and later was the manager of the Columbian Hotel Restaurant during the 1960s.  In 1983 she went to live at Corazon Square.

Betty knew the foodservice industry well. Her resume is long and impressive.  After leaving the Columbian Restaurant, she worked at Ben Franklin Luncheonette and Tano’s Bakery.  Her next stop was the coordinator for the Area Agency Senior Meals Program at Corozon Square for 27 years.

Betty is not only known for her exceptional meals and incredibly delicious baked goods of divinity, orange coffee rolls, and peach cookies, she was loved for her remarkable kindness, loving heart, and deep faith.
